woman astronaut: medium skin tone

๐Ÿ‘ฉ๐Ÿฝโ€๐Ÿš€: woman astronaut: medium skin tone, usually shown wearing a white space suit and helmet.

This usually means professional space travel, scientific research, or cosmic exploration.

Use it for 'I want to be an astronaut' or when watching a rocket launch. It also fits science fiction discussions and career milestones in aerospace.

ZWJ Composition

See how ๐Ÿ‘ฉ๐Ÿฝโ€๐Ÿš€ is built from its components, split by zero-width joiner (ZWJ).

๐Ÿ‘ฉ๐Ÿฝ
U+1F469U+1F3FD
ZWJ
๐Ÿš€
U+1F680
